일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|
- useMemo
- web
- React.memo
- 완전탐색
- webpack
- canvas
- eslint
- Hook
- seo
- 코딩테스트
- react
- python
- Permutations
- 코테
- useEffect
- 프로그래머스
- 비동기
- prettier
- VanillaJS
- BFS
- venv
- useCallback
- 그리디
- pjax
- react internals
- useState
- Custom Hook
- await
- VanillJS
- 환경설정
- Today
- Total
목록web (3)
Amada Coding Club
보통 웹 주소에 대해 말할 때 URL이라는 말을 많이 사용한다. 그런데 이번에 Router에 대한 글을 쓰면서 URL이외에 URI라는 말을 많이 썼다. URI는 뭐고 URL은 뭔지 궁금해서 정리를 해보고자 한다. 먼저 요약하면 URI는 이름 URL는 위치를 나타낸다. 사람에 비유하면 URI는 각자의 이름, URL은 그 사람들이 사는 지역을 생각하면 편하다. 다시 말해 URL 이 성동구일때 URI는 성동구의 홍길동, 성동구의 임꺽정과 같은 유일한 존재이다. 이제 자세하게 살펴보자 URI와 URL의 관계 먼저 URI는 Uniform Resource Identifier URL은 Uniform Resource Locator의 약자로 이름 그래도 URI는 id를 URL은 위치를 나타낸다. 이 두 개의 관계는 위와..
어우 원래 이 내용을 쓰려고 했는데 어찌하다보니 SEO에 대한 이야기를 해버렸다 2023.01.12 - [Front-End/관련 지식들] - [Front-End] SEO의 개념과 중요성 우리가 무언가 개발을 할 때 라우팅을 많이 사용한다. React에서도 React-router-dom을 사용하고 다른 라이브러리나 프레임워크에서 라우팅을 지원한다. 이전에는 라우팅이라는 주제에 대해 모르는 상태에서 그냥 그렇구나하고 개발했었는데 이제는 라우팅에 대해 알고 있어야 할 것 같아서 라우팅에 대해 알아보고자 한다. Routing이란? Routing은 route(경로)에 ing가 붙여진 것으로 출발지(기존 주소)에서 목적지(가려고 하는 주소)까지의 경로를 설정하는 기능이다. 다시 말해 기존 화면에서 다른 화면으로 화..
요새 패스트 캠퍼스 강의를 듣고 있다. 첫 번째 강의로 바닐라JS를 통한 개발을 하고 있는데 여기서 웹팩을 다뤘다. 기록 안 하면 또 까먹을 것 같아서 기록한다. 일단 Webpack이란 무엇일까? 공식 사이트에 나온 내용은 웹팩은 모듈 번들러라고 한다. 모듈은 뭐고 번들은 뭘까? 아주 쉽게 설명하면 모듈은 각각의 각각의 자바 스크립트 파일, 번들은 그 파일들을 하나로 합친걸 말한다. 궁금증이 들었다. 하나로 합치는 게 도대체 뭐가 좋을까? 장점은 다음과 같다. 여러 JS를 하나로 압축하기 때문에 로딩에 대한 네트워크 비용을 낮춰준다 모듈 단위 개발이 가능해 가독성과 유지보수가 쉽다. 최신 JS를 지원하지 않는 브라우저에서 사용할 수 있는 코드로 쉽게 변환해준다. 나도 자세하게 알지 못하지만 사용자가 사이..